Complete Process Flow

01

Crushing

Bauxite ore is crushed before entering the alumina production process.

02

Homogenization

The crushed bauxite is homogenized to improve raw material uniformity.

03

Raw Material Preparation

The homogenized material is prepared and mixed for the next processing stage.

04

Hydrocyclone Classification

The prepared slurry is classified by hydrocyclone to control particle size.

05

Pre-desilication

Silica-related impurities are reduced before digestion.

06

High-Pressure Digestion

The classified slurry is digested under high pressure to dissolve alumina-bearing components.

07

Dilution

The digested slurry is diluted to prepare it for separation and downstream treatment.

08

Red Mud Separation

Red mud is separated from the slurry, and the liquor continues for further processing.

09

Seed Filtration and Decomposition

The liquor is filtered and decomposed to promote alumina hydrate formation.

10

Classification to Final Product

The product stream passes through classification, product filtration, product washing, filter cake handling, and finishing to obtain finished alumina.

Measurable Business Benefits

4:2:1

Clear Bauxite-to-Alumina Conversion Ratio

The file states that about 4 tons of bauxite ore produce 2 tons of alumina and then 1 ton of electrolytic aluminum.

3 Routes

Flexible Production Process Selection

The production line can be arranged as sintering process, Bayer process, or combined alumina production process

Wide Application

High-Value Industrial Material

Alumina can be used for pure aluminum refining, semiconductors, glass, metal products, refractory materials, abrasives, polishing agents, and artificial gemstones.
